I've not yet read a book by this author that I didn't love and this one is no exception. Starts off with snarky banter and a sizzling hot sexual chemistry. Both Nash and Brady are workaholics and don't have time for anything other than meeting for steamy hook ups. These intimate scenes are used to great effect to show the development of the relationship and how quickly it moves from a matter of convenience to something more like a relationship. Nash and Brady are both sweethearts and I loved their banter, the dynamic of their sexual relationship (which is not what you think based on the first few pages - there's no daddy kink here), and the easy progression of their relationship. Well written, fun, with a little angst. Highly recommended. I have always liked Allison Temple's books in the past and Work-Love Balance is no exception! This story is about IT company owner, Brady and one of his clients Nash. Nash runs a huge LGBTQIA film festival in Toronto and Brady provides IT support for them. At the beginning of the novel, Brady is intrigued and amused by gruff Nash... and then a momentary slip of protocol has him accidentally revealing his attraction to Nash. These two men collide with each, rather than meeting. There are a few pretty epic scenes between them as they give in to the physical attraction that they have both harbored for a long time. Nash's life is complicated. Once upon a time, he was married with adopted twins...but his commitment to work took him away from his partner too much and they divorced. Nash adores his kids but hasn't found much time in his life for sex let alone dating...until he finally kisses Brady. Brady is a workaholic. He struggled a bit with learning when he was a kid but has gone on to be a successful entrepreneur. But, he works his ass off and doesn't have time for friends other than his assistant... he can't even remember the last time he saw his father. When Nash and Brady begin seeing each other, they very slowly begin to become friends and more. But life is always complicated, isn't it? As Nash begins to try and wind down his work involvement for more time with family and Brady... Brady seems to be getting busier and busier. I loved the characters in this book. Nash was a dedicated father... but he wasn't perfect which I loved. Even with 7-year-old twins, he was still learning new things... learning more about his sons and I really enjoyed that. There are some amazingly sweet moments between Nash and his sons after it becomes clear that Jacob has a learning disorder of some kind. One moment between Karter and Nash had me in tears, sometimes, children give us the answers we are looking for - and this lovely 7-year-old character is full of wisdom at just the right moments. This is a lovely romance and with the guarantee of a happy-ever-after, this is about as perfect as a romance can get. geen besprekingen | voeg een bespreking toe
